摘要
CAE software is used to help mechanical engineers design complicated products. There are many problems in this process, for example lack of analysis theory, lack of experience in simulation analysis and lots of repeated manual operations. To solve these problems, this paper studies the process of simulation and puts forward an automatic method of simulation analysis to realize the automatic simulation analysis. This method contains two parts: databases and automatic analysis flow. To make this method easy and universal, several principals are established. Through this method, mechanical engineers can draw their attention to mechanical design instead of simulation analysis.
